AddressUnited States
Mobile phone(416) 518-1775
Quite often I will be travelling to places that may not have ideal internet coverage so please have patience if you try to contact me and I haven't returned your message. I will reply as soon as I can.
Like Us on Facebook
Follow on Twitter
Send Message